Transaction Detail

txidd66bc663f45cea05ed163a30f5bca8542a9ddabbf797c0fd12e278bb950cb9a5
Block Hashae8df44f3f2351dde6768bf1a4ff0f1880927c5588e692175f97e30557132501
Time2018-08-27 15:44:52 UTC
Version1
Confirmations7750981

Transaction

InputOutput
coinbase:
03c6961d010c062f503253482f